Although we have been growing stuff on our site for 15 years now, our
first pomegranate is on the shrub.
when do i pick? it isn't really red, just streaky red and yellow and not
seeming to change for a couple of weeks now.
it is the size of two fists and not getting bigger either.
--
Haven't grown them, but at the farmers' market, the ripest ones start to split a little. If it's rainy, I assume you have to pick them before they start splitting so they don't get moldy.
